Oh dear i can really sympathise, picking is my problem, i am really trying hard to kick the habit but every now and then i really struggle.

I have been freezing no added sugar squash into ice lollies as they take ages to eat and are a good sweet snack whenever the nibbles arrive, that might be an option.

I have been advised to keep myself busy, but its hard when all you can think about is food! I have thought about cutting up cucumber and carrot to nibble on (not as nice though, i know)

But i think its down to good old fashioned will power, like rowkay suggested why dont you try posting a food diary and being 100% honest and perhaps plan a few days meals.
